In Episode 13 of The 4 Blades podcast, we had our first ever interview! We were thrilled to have the gorgeous Thermomix consultant from Adelaide, Bee Keogh of ‘Tick of Yum’, join us to celebrate the launch of her new book ‘Scents and Centsability’.
‘Scents and Centsability’ is jammed packed with ideas to clean your home without chemicals and look after your body naturally… with the help of your Thermomix, of course! Not only does Bee share recipes, but also helps you with cost estimates of buying the ‘ingredients’, where to source them from, how to store the products, and how to clean your Thermomix afterwards. At 114 pages, it is incredibly comprehensive, and we think it should be called ‘The Themomix Almanac of Natural Cleaning for the Home and Body’. Lucky for Bee, she had a much more creative title!
